Abstract

Environmental scientists play a crucial role in the reaction of society to environmental issues, and many of the experiments they do are ultimately meant to shape policy. The precautionary principle, suggested as a new environmental decision-making guideline that has four main components: taking proactive steps in the face of uncertainty; transferring the burden of justification to the advocates of an activity; seeking a wide variety of solutions to potentially adverse actions; and increasing citizen engagement in decision-making. This paper explores the consequences for environmental scientists of the precautionary principle, whose work frequently entails the study of increasingly complex, poorly understood processes, while at the same time facing competing demands from those trying to reconcile economic development and the conservation of the environment. It is helpful to explore the methodologies of science in this challenging and disputed terrain and to consider ways in which study can be more or less helpful to those who will behave with caution without losing honesty and objectivity. We suggest that a move to more precautionary policies presents openings and obstacles for researchers to think differently about the ways in which experiments are conducted and findings are shared. The discoveries in research and the setting of policies have a complex feedback connection. Environmental scientists should be mindful of the political uses of their work and of their ethical duty for doing research that preserves human health and the environment, while retaining their objectivity and emphasis on studying the universe. This close, complicated relationship between research and policy is demonstrated by the precautionary principle.
